Full Description

An early twentieth-century military installation is visible as extant structures on aerial photographs taken in 1945 and 1946 (1-2). The site comprises two circular platforms, 8-10 across, with a linear structure running northward towards four associated buildings. The features were digitally plotted during the Wild Purbeck Mapping Project. They are no longer visible on recent Dorset CC digital aerial photographs, the area being covered in trees and scrub (3).
